解决无效的配置地址错误,VPN连接失败的深度排查指南

作为一名网络工程师,我经常遇到用户在配置或使用虚拟私人网络(VPN)时报告“无效的配置地址”这一错误提示,这类问题虽然常见,但往往隐藏着多种可能的原因,从简单的输入错误到复杂的网络策略冲突都有可能,本文将为你提供一套系统化的排查流程,帮助你快速定位并解决问题。

我们需要明确什么是“无效的配置地址”,这通常出现在Windows、macOS、Linux或移动设备的VPN客户端中,表示系统无法识别或访问你输入的服务器地址,它不是单纯的语法错误,而是表明客户端无法与目标服务器建立通信链路,常见的错误形式包括:“无法连接到远程服务器”、“配置地址无效”或“DNS解析失败”。

第一步:检查输入的服务器地址
最常见的原因是拼写错误或格式错误,用户可能误将“vpn.example.com”输入为“vp.example.com”,或者忘记添加协议前缀(如“https://”或“tcp://”),请务必确认地址是否完整且无空格,并区分大小写,如果是手动输入的IP地址,请确保它是正确的公网IP,而不是局域网私有IP(如192.168.x.x)。

第二步:验证DNS解析能力
如果使用域名地址,必须确保本地DNS能够正确解析该域名,你可以通过命令行工具测试:在Windows上运行nslookup vpn.example.com,在Linux/macOS上使用dig vpn.example.com,若返回“非权威答案”或“找不到记录”,说明DNS配置异常,此时应尝试更换DNS服务器(如Google的8.8.8.8或Cloudflare的1.1.1.1),或联系ISP确认是否屏蔽了特定域名。

第三步:检查防火墙和网络策略
企业或家庭路由器常配置了访问控制列表(ACL),阻止某些端口或IP地址,你需要确认以下几点:

  • 目标服务器使用的端口(如OpenVPN默认使用UDP 1194,IKEv2使用UDP 500)是否被阻断;
  • 本地防火墙(Windows Defender、iptables等)是否拦截了出站连接;
  • 若使用公司网络,可能存在代理服务器或安全策略限制(如Zscaler、Cisco Umbrella)。

第四步:测试网络连通性
使用pingtelnet工具验证基本连通性:

ping vpn.example.com
telnet vpn.example.com 1194

如果ping不通,说明存在路由或ICMP阻断问题;如果telnet超时,则可能是端口未开放或服务未启动,注意:某些服务器会关闭ping响应以增强安全性,但这不影响TCP连接。

第五步:查看日志和调试信息
大多数VPN客户端支持详细日志功能,在Windows中启用“调试模式”后,可在事件查看器中查找相关错误代码;OpenVPN客户端可通过--verb 4参数输出详细日志,这些日志能揭示更深层次的问题,如证书过期、身份验证失败或加密算法不匹配。

如果你已排除上述所有常见问题,建议联系VPN服务提供商获取技术支持,他们可能需要检查服务器端配置(如SSL证书、IP白名单)或更新客户端配置文件(.ovpn或.mobileconfig)。


“无效的配置地址”并非单一故障,而是一个多层问题的集合,作为网络工程师,我们应采用“从简单到复杂”的逻辑顺序进行排查——先确认输入正确性,再逐层深入网络栈,掌握这套方法论,不仅能解决当前问题,还能提升你在复杂网络环境中的故障诊断能力,耐心和系统化思维,是解决任何网络问题的核心技能。

解决无效的配置地址错误,VPN连接失败的深度排查指南

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速